Among Us is a multiplayer social deduction game developed by InnerSloth, designed for cooperative and competitive play with friends (“friendslop”). In each match, players take on the roles of Crewmates or Impostors aboard a spaceship, space station, or other settings. Crewmates work together to complete tasks, while Impostors try to eliminate them without being detected. The game’s core mechanics revolve around discussion, observation, and voting during emergency meetings to identify and remove Impostors.
Players can create private matches, allowing friends to join with a unique room code, or join public matches to play with others online. The game supports cross-platform play across PC, mobile devices, and consoles, making it possible to coordinate and play with friends regardless of their device. Its simple controls, minimalistic graphics, and variety of maps make it easy for groups to set up matches quickly, and customizable game settings allow players to adjust the number of Impostors, tasks, and discussion times to suit their group’s preferences.
Among Us Core Features
- Private Matches: Create rooms with a unique code to play exclusively with friends.
- Cross-Platform Play: Join friends across PC, mobile, and console platforms.
- Roles and Teamwork: Crewmates collaborate to complete tasks while Impostors work secretly to eliminate players.
- Customizable Game Settings: Adjust the number of Impostors, task count, discussion time, and emergency meetings to fit your group’s play style.
- Multiple Maps: Play on maps like The Skeld, Mira HQ, Polus, and Airship, each offering different layouts for strategic play with friends.
- Task System: Variety of tasks encourage collaboration and coordination among Crewmates.
- Emergency Meetings and Reporting: Friends can discuss suspicions and strategize together during meetings.
- Spectator Mode: Eliminated players can observe the game, allowing friends to stay engaged even after being removed.
- Cosmetic Customization: Skins, hats, and pets allow friends to personalize avatars and easily identify each other.
- Accessible Controls: Simple control schemes make it easy for groups to start playing together across devices.
